VOVE ID Secures Investment from The Baobab Network for African Expansion
Moroccan reg-tech startup, VOVE ID, has secured fresh investment from The Baobab Network. Launched in 2025, the startup has swiftly made its mark in the global KYC industry, valued at $18.6 billion.
VOVE ID's innovative platform enables users to utilise a single, verified digital identity across multiple services. This streamlines onboarding processes while ensuring compliance with regulatory standards. The startup's inclusion in The Baobab Network's accelerator program will provide strategic guidance and connections to help navigate regulatory hurdles and accelerate growth.
The new funding, though the exact amount remains undisclosed, will be used to expand VOVE ID's reach across Africa and the Middle East. This expansion will involve enhancing the platform and growing the team. VOVE ID offers a secure, AI-powered Know Your Customer (KYC) solution for digital identity verification, setting it apart from other African players like SmileID, Dojah, and IdentityPass.
VOVE ID's recent investment from The Baobab Network, planned for distribution in the first quarter of 2023, is a significant step forward. The funding will support VOVE ID's mission to expand its reach and enhance its platform, solidifying its position in the competitive digital identity verification sector.
